Specifications
Name Value
Type Parameter
Factory Lead Time 6 Weeks
Mounting Type Surface Mount
Package / Case 16-WFQFN Exposed Pad
Surface Mount YES
Operating Temperature -40°C~125°C
Packaging Tape & Reel (TR)
Published 2017
Feature Simultaneous Sampling
Part Status Active
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Number of Terminations 16
Terminal Position QUAD
Terminal Form NO LEAD
Peak Reflow Temperature (Cel) 260
Number of Functions 1
Supply Voltage 5V
Terminal Pitch 0.5mm
[email protected] Reflow Temperature-Max (s) 30
Base Part Number MAX11195
JESD-30 Code R-XQCC-N16
Configuration S/H-ADC
Number of Bits 14
Input Type Differential
Architecture SAR
Number of Inputs 2
Converter Type ADC, SUCCESSIVE APPROXIMATION
Reference Type External
Data Interface SPI
Voltage - Supply, Analog 3V~5.25V
Number of Analog In Channels 2
Sampling Rate (Per Second) 2M
Output Bit Code BINARY
Linearity Error-Max (EL) 0.0061%
Ratio - S/H:ADC 1:1
Analog Input Voltage-Max 5.15V
Output Format SERIAL
Height Seated (Max) 0.8mm
Length 3mm
RoHS Status ROHS3 Compliant
